S-Tier Assault Rifles

XM4: The Universal Standard

The XM4 represents the perfect balance of damage, range, and handling that makes it viable in virtually every situation.

Optimal XM4 Build:

  • Barrel: 16.5" XM4 Barrel (damage range + velocity)
  • Underbarrel: Ranger Foregrip (recoil control + stability)
  • Optic: Corio Eagleseye 2.5x (versatile magnification)
  • Stock: XM4 Buttstock (mobility + handling)
  • Ammunition: 5.56 NATO Overpressured (damage increase)

This configuration maximizes the XM4's natural versatility while addressing its main weaknesses in recoil control and damage range. The build performs excellently at medium ranges while remaining viable for close and long-range engagements.

STG44: Raw Damage Focus

For players who prioritize damage output over handling characteristics, the STG44 offers superior damage per shot with manageable recoil when properly configured.

Meta STG44 Configuration:

  • Barrel: VDD 760mm 05B (maximum damage range)
  • Underbarrel: Commando Foregrip (horizontal recoil control)
  • Optic: SZ Holotherm (clean sight picture)
  • Stock: STG Wooden Stock (aim stability)
  • Ammunition: 7.92 Kurz 50 Round Mag (sustained fire)

The STG44 excels in longer-range engagements where its superior damage profile overcomes its handling disadvantages. This build is optimal for Urzikstan's longer sightlines.

A-Tier Alternatives

AK-74: Range Specialist

The AK-74 offers excellent long-range performance with proper recoil management, making it ideal for teams that engage primarily at distance.

Optimized AK-74 Setup:

  • Barrel: 23" RPK Barrel (range + velocity optimization)
  • Underbarrel: FTAC Ripper 56 (recoil control)
  • Optic: SZ Sigma-IV Optic (4x magnification)
  • Stock: Heavy Stock (stability improvement)
  • Ammunition: 5.45x39mm High Grain (penetration boost)

This configuration transforms the AK-74 into a semi-automatic precision weapon that excels at picking off enemies at range while maintaining reasonable close-range viability.

SMG Meta and Close-Range Dominance

The SMG meta has become increasingly important as map design favors close-range engagements. Current SMG choices focus on mobility and time-to-kill optimization rather than damage range.

Meta SMG Selections

Jackal PDW: Mobility King

The Jackal PDW offers unmatched mobility for aggressive positioning and close-range domination.

Aggressive Jackal Build:

  • Barrel: 16.5" Jackal Carbine (damage range boost)
  • Underbarrel: VX Pineapple (hip fire accuracy)
  • Optic: MK. 3 Reflector (clean sight picture)
  • Stock: Demo Precision Elite Factory (mobility)
  • Ammunition: 9mm Overpressured +P (damage increase)

This setup maximizes the Jackal's natural mobility advantages while improving its damage output for faster eliminations. Perfect for Rebirth Island's fast-paced encounters.

C9: Time-to-Kill Optimization

For players who prioritize raw elimination speed over mobility, the C9 offers superior damage output in close-range scenarios.

Optimized C9 Configuration:

  • Barrel: 9" C9 LB Barrel (damage + range)
  • Underbarrel: XTEN Phantom-5 Handstop (control + mobility)
  • Optic: SZ Mini (lightweight sighting)
  • Stock: C9 Stock (handling improvement)
  • Ammunition: 9mm High Grain (penetration)

The C9 excels when positioning allows for optimal engagement ranges. This build maximizes damage while maintaining reasonable mobility for repositioning.

Situational SMG Options

Sakin 9: Range Extension

The Sakin 9 bridges the gap between SMGs and assault rifles, offering extended engagement ranges for versatile gameplay.

Hybrid Sakin 9 Build:

  • Barrel: 12" Bruen Venom (damage range)
  • Underbarrel: Commando Foregrip (recoil management)
  • Optic: Cronen Mini Red Dot (quick target acquisition)
  • Stock: Ravage-8 Stock (mobility + control)
  • Ammunition: 9mm Override (velocity boost)

This configuration allows the Sakin 9 to compete with assault rifles at medium ranges while maintaining SMG mobility advantages.

Sniper Rifle Meta and Long-Range Builds

Long-range weapons have seen significant changes that affect optimal builds and engagement strategies. The current meta favors handling improvements over pure damage maximization.

Premier Sniper Choices

LR7 Sniper: Damage King

The LR7 offers the highest damage potential in the sniper category when properly configured for maximum effectiveness.

Meta LR7 Configuration:

  • Barrel: 22" Boreas Barrel (damage + range)
  • Optic: LR7 Sniper Scope (optimal magnification)
  • Stock: XRK Stalker (stability + handling)
  • Bolt: Precision Bolt (cycling speed)
  • Ammunition: .300 Ultra Mag (maximum damage)

This build maximizes the LR7's one-shot potential while improving handling characteristics for faster follow-up shots and repositioning.

LW3A1 Frostline: Handling Focus

For players who prioritize quick-scoping and aggressive sniping, the LW3A1 offers superior handling with competitive damage output.

Aggressive LW3A1 Setup:

  • Barrel: 22" Frostline Barrel (balanced stats)
  • Optic: SZ Longbow Optic (variable zoom)
  • Stock: Tactical Stock (mobility)
  • Bolt: Quick Bolt (faster cycling)
  • Ammunition: .338 Lapua Mag (damage + velocity)

This configuration enables aggressive sniping styles while maintaining the precision necessary for long-range eliminations.

Map-Specific Loadout Optimization

Different maps require different loadout approaches based on engagement ranges, terrain features, and typical encounter scenarios. Cookie-cutter loadouts fail because they ignore map-specific tactical requirements.

Rebirth Island Optimization

Fast-Paced Engagement Focus

Rebirth Island's compact layout and rapid respawn mechanics favor aggressive, mobility-focused loadouts that can capitalize on quick eliminations and rapid repositioning.

Primary Rebirth Loadout:

  • Primary: Jackal PDW (mobility build)
  • Secondary: XM4 (versatile configuration)
  • Perks: EOD, Ghost, Amped
  • Equipment: Semtex, Stun Grenades

Alternative Rebirth Setup:

  • Primary: C9 (damage optimization)
  • Secondary: STG44 (medium-range support)
  • Perks: Quick Fix, Ghost, Tracker
  • Equipment: Molotov, Flash Grenades

Rebirth loadouts prioritize close-range superiority and rapid engagement capabilities over long-range precision.

Urzikstan Strategic Builds

Range and Positioning Priority

Urzikstan's larger map and varied terrain require loadouts that can handle multiple engagement ranges effectively while providing tools for long-range precision.

Primary Urzikstan Loadout:

  • Primary: XM4 (range-optimized build)
  • Secondary: LR7 Sniper (damage configuration)
  • Perks: EOD, Ghost, Spotter
  • Equipment: Thermite, Snapshot Grenades

Aggressive Urzikstan Alternative:

  • Primary: STG44 (damage build)
  • Secondary: Jackal PDW (mobility setup)
  • Perks: Quick Fix, Ghost, Amped
  • Equipment: Semtex, Stun Grenades

Urzikstan loadouts balance long-range precision with close-range capabilities for varied engagement scenarios.
